Abia State Governor's Aide Disowns Resignation Rumors
Chukwunenye Nwaogu Alajemba, the Senior Special Assistant to Governor Alex Otti on homeland security in Abia State, has vehemently denied recent reports claiming that he had resigned from his position. 

In a statement released on Saturday, Alajemba expressed his disappointment with the news reports, which he believes were designed to create discord between him and Governor Otti while misinforming the people of Abia.

The news of Alajemba's alleged resignation began circulating on social media platforms on Saturday morning, where it was suggested that he had resigned with immediate effect. These reports further claimed that Alajemba's decision to resign was based on his perception of the governor's autocratic governing style.

In a swift response, Alajemba issued a statement disowning the reports and labelling them as ridiculous and false. He reaffirmed his unwavering commitment to Governor Alex Otti, describing him as a genuine leader, mentor, and friend.

Alajemba stated, "I want to unequivocally refute this claim as it has nothing to do with me. The Governor of Abia State is a genuine leader who has mentored me with grace, and he continues to serve Abia State and Nigeria selflessly with vigour, patriotism, and candour."

He went on to criticise the publisher of the news report, accusing them of being a "shameless mischief-maker" and highlighting their lack of knowledge regarding his residence and personal matters. Alajemba firmly urged the people of Abia State to disregard the fake news of his resignation, emphasising that it was a deliberate attempt to tarnish the reputation of Governor Alex Otti and himself.

Alajemba concluded by assuring that he would soon return to Nigeria to continue his duties on behalf of Governor Otti and the people of Abia State. His disavowal of the resignation rumours aims to put an end to the misinformation campaign and reaffirm his allegiance to the governor.
